LATERAL BUCKLING OF H-SHAPED BEAMS WITH WARPING RESTRAINT OF BEAM-TO COLUMN JOINTS

Abstract
In the previous paper, we clarified that in the frame structure lateral deformation of the beams connected to columns is restricted by those columns, and it is possible to reduce these buckling length Then we assume that boundary conditon of these beam is warping fixed. But in the case of beams connected to H-shaped column, the torsional rigidity of beam-to column joint is small, so we can hardly expect effect of warping restraint at the edge. In this paper, we investigate the lateral buckling length of the beams prevented warping deformation by beam-to column joints
